"Append" is only available when setting a multi-checkbox – make it available when copying too

When creating a workflow that invloves multi-checkboxes, the native HubSpot append functionality isn't available when you use the "Copy contact property value" button – only when you click the similar "Set contact property value" button. (In other words, if you use the Copy button, your workflow never presents an option to append – it's overwrite or bust.)



append-workflow-idea.pngHighly technical diagram depicting which buttons utilize the append functionality


Why would you need to copy without overwriting?


Let's say you have a contact property that tracks which products a contact is interested in. With this change, you could easily aggregate info from multiple contact properties into a single company property. So for example, if you know that one employee at a company is interested in products A and B while another employee is interested in products C and D, you can build a workflow to copy all employees' interests to the corresponding company property. The result is that you can see all four products that anyone at the company has shown interest in. Then when your sales team walks in the door to speak with the guy who likes A & B, they won't be caught flat-footed when they suddenly need sales collateral on C & D.


I also think this would be a fairly low-overhead project for the HubSpot dev team. Granted, I'm not a developer, but I'd think the hardest part's already done since the append logic already exists, so I'm thinking/hoping/crossing my fingers that it would be a relatively small-ish project to clone the feature from one button to the other.